How do I let people watch my Steam?
First, open Steam, then click Steam at the top-left corner -> Settings -> Broadcasting. Click the Privacy setting drop-down and select either “Friends can request to watch my games” or “Friends can watch my games.” (The latter means your friends can jump in to watch any time without needing express consent.)How do I not show online on Steam?
How to appear offline on Steam: Steam Deck
- Press the Steam button, then tap Home and tap your profile picture, top right. ...
- Tap the dropdown to the right of your username. ...
- Tap Invisible to appear offline but still be able to chat if desired. ...
- Alternatively, tap Signed out to actually go offline to your friends list.

Q: What's the difference between offline and invisible on Steam? Steam's offline status logs you out of the chat, and you won't get notifications for new messages. On the other hand, using invisible status on Steam lets you chat with your gaming buddies while appearing offline.Does hiding a game on Steam hide it from friends?
